  • CashUSM16 Likes this wine: 90 points

    November 18, 2019 - Classic California Pinot that is fruity and juicy with just a touch of earthiness. Loaded with juicy red fruit, this was an easy drinker that will pair well with just about anything.

    Color: Ruby with slight tawny hues at the rim

    N: Bright red cherries and red fruit with some light vanilla and baking spices, and a touch of earthiness

    P: Juicy red cherry, cranberry, and raspberry; warm vanilla; slight hint of baking spices. Medium body, medium acidity, medium alcohol

    F: Medium finish of cranberry and mushroom
